- From theTransparency Modelist, selectOpaque.The transparency mode determines the level of exposure of remote MAC addresses within the VLAN group traffic.
- From theTransparency Modelist, selectTransparent.
- From theTransparency Modelist, select a transparency mode, or retain the default setting,Translucent.The transparency mode determines the level of exposure of remote MAC addresses within the VLAN group traffic.ModePurposeTransparentThe MAC addresses of remote systems are exposed in Layer 2 traffic forwarding.TranslucentSimilar toTransparentmode, except the locally-unique bit is set in the MAC addresses of remote systems.OpaqueThe system uses proxy ARP with Layer 3 forwarding, so the MAC addresses of remote systems are not exposed.
- Select theBridge All Trafficcheck box if you want the VLAN group to forward all frames, including non-IP traffic.The default setting is disabled (not selected).
- Select theBridge in Standbycheck box if you want the VLAN group to forward frames, even when the system is the standby unit of a redundant system.
